Nginx如何解决网站防盗链?

  

Nginx可以通过valid_referers模块实现防盗链的功能。防盗链是一种黑客技术,通过隐藏真实的HTTP Referer字段值来窃取网站资源。valid_referers模块允许我们验证referer字段并拒绝不在许可列表中的请求,以防止资源被盗。

解决方法如下:

location ~* \.(gif|jpg|png)$ {
  valid_referers none blocked www.example.com; # 允许example.com的referer
  if ($invalid_referer) {
    return 403;
  }
}
以上是编程学习网小编为您介绍的“Nginx如何解决网站防盗链?”的全面内容,想了解更多关于 前端知识 内容,请继续关注编程基础学习网。

相关文章